Quick answers about Colby
How many people are named Colby?
An estimated 52,230 living Americans are named Colby.
How rare is Colby?
Colby is uncommon among babies today, with 455 boys receiving the name in 2025, down 88.2% from its 2001 peak.
How old is the typical Colby?
The median age of a living American named Colby is approximately 25 years, with most bearers falling between 19 and 34 years old.
Is Colby still popular?
Yes. Colby is holding steady, with 455 births in 2025 and a consistent recent baseline.
Where is Colby most common?
Colby has its strongest geographic signal in New Hampshire, where it appears 10.1× more often than the national baseline.
